- This invention relates to a protective cap for removably covering the valve fitted top end portion of a cylinder or bottle for LPG gas or a similar container having a screw threaded neck portion, from a central area of which a valve structure projects, the cap being a substantially cylindrical member, the lower ⁇ most interior side portion of which is screw threaded so as to be engageable with said screw threaded neck portion of the container.
- a protective cap which has to be mechanically highly resistant and correspondingly well anchored to - the gas cylinder.
- steel caps which are firmly screwn onto the cylinder neck portions.
- the cap member according to the invention is cha ⁇ racterized in that it is made of a semi resilient ar- tificial material and that the said lower end of the cap is constituted by a plurality of circumferentially spaced tongue portions projecting downwardly from the cylindrical main portion of the cap through a distance longer than the axial extension of the neck engaging screw threadings.
- the cap mem ⁇ ber will be usable in a well defined manner even on a somewhat broader cylinder neck, because the said tongue portions are able to yield resiliently outwardly and still engage the screw threading of the cylinder neck portion.
- the cap When made of a suitable artificial material such as polycarbonate the cap will be unable to get stuck to the steel cylinder neck by virtue of rust, and the broad and high slots between the tongue por ⁇ tions will serve not only to enable the tongue portions to be bent outwardly as required for adaption to a re- latively broad cylinder neck portion, but additionally to ensure a free ventilation of the space inside the cap such that residue gas cannot be collected in this ' space. Moreover the material of the cap will clearly counteract the formation of sparks, and it will be unable to stick to the steel neck portion of the cylin ⁇ der by way of any type of corrosion.
- a suitable artificial material such as polycarbonate
- the cap according to the invention will be cheap to manufacture, and another important advantage is that it will be mountable on the cylinder neck portion by a simple axial displacement, without having to be rotated, because the said tongue portions will yield outwardly by such displacement and finally engage the screw threading of. the cylinder neck portion in a well defined manner.
- the cap is thereafter un- screwable from the cylinder neck portion, and since the cap is preferably die cast it is conveniently provided with exterior protrusions or ribs, which are easily gripped by suitable means for rotating the cap out of engagement with the cylinder neck portion.

- the protection cap 2 shown in Fig. 1 is made of a suitable unbreakably artificial material such as poly ⁇ carbonate, and the cap 2 is at its lower open end pro- vided with four tongue portions 4 projecting downwardly, from the cylindrical main portion of the. cap 2.
- the inner sides of the tongue portions 4 are provided with screw threadings 6.
- These screw threadings 6 are utual- ly adapted in such a manner as if the internal screw threading was unbroken, i.e. in such a manner that the screw threading of each of the tongue portions 4 fits onto a screw threaded neck portion 8 of a valve and portion 10 of a LPG gas bottle 12 (Figs. 2 and 3) .
- the protection cap 2 is made of arti ⁇ ficial resin, i.e. the tongue portions 4 are able to yield resiliently outwardly and still engage the screw threading 8 of the cylinder neck portion or valve end portion 10 with some radial spring force - even if the diameter of the screw threading 8 differs somehow.
- Fig. 2 illustrates how the cap 2 can be mounted on the cylinder neck portion 0 of the gas bottle 12 by a simple axial displacement, since the cap 2 can easily be pressed or be stroken onto the neck portion 10 by a palm of the hand.
- the protection cap 2 can also be screwed onto the screw neck portion 8 of the gas bottle 12.
- the protection cap 2 can as indicated in Fig. 3 be unscrewed from the neck portion 8 as usually.
- the tongue portions 6 are formed between broad and high slots 14 which not only serve to enable the tongue por ⁇ tions 8 to be bent outwardly as required for the adap ⁇ tion to a relatively broad cylinder neck portion 10, but also ensure a free ventilation of the space inside the cap 2 such that residue gas cannot be collected in this space (Fig. 3 ⁇ .
- the protection cap 2 is provided with exterior ribs 16, which are easily gripped by suitable means for rotating the cap out of engagement with the cylinder neck por ⁇ tion 8 or 10, e.g. in gas filling plants.

Abstract
Calotte de protection amovible recouvrant la partie superieure (10) pourvue d'une vanne d'un cylindre ou d'une bouteille (12) contenant du gaz basse pression ou d'un conteneur du meme type possedant une partie filetee formant goulot (8) du centre de laquelle une structure de valve se projette, la calotte etant un organe sensiblement cylindrique en un materiau synthetique semi-elastique, la partie inferieure de la calotte etant constituee par une pluralite de languettes (4) espacees sur une circonference et se projetant vers le bas depuis la portion principale cylindrique de la calotte et etant pourvues de filetages internes (6) pour cooperer avec la portion filetee (8) formant goulot de la bouteille de gaz (12), la longueur desdites languettes (4) etant superieure a la longueur axiale de la partie filetee (6) de la calotte cooperant avec le goulot, afin de former des ouvertures de ventilation ou des fentes (14) entre les languettes (4).Removable protective cap covering the upper part (10) provided with a valve of a cylinder or a bottle (12) containing low pressure gas or a container of the same type having a threaded part forming a neck (8) from the center of which a valve structure projects, the cap being a substantially cylindrical member made of a semi-elastic synthetic material, the lower part of the cap being formed by a plurality of tabs (4) spaced around a circumference and projecting towards the bottom from the main cylindrical portion of the cap and being provided with internal threads (6) to cooperate with the threaded portion (8) forming the neck of the gas cylinder (12), the length of said tabs (4) being greater than the axial length of the threaded part (6) of the cap cooperating with the neck, in order to form ventilation openings or slots (14) between the tongues (4).
